Description
Delicious Mexican tacos filled with slow-cooked meat and rich broth.
Ingredients
Scale
- 2 lbs beef chuck roast
- 1 lb beef shank
- 4 dried guajillo chiles
- 2 dried ancho chiles
- 4 cloves garlic
- 1 onion, chopped
- 2 tsp cumin
- 2 tsp oregano
- 4 cups beef broth
- Salt to taste
- Tortillas
- Chopped onion for garnish
- Cilantro for garnish
Instructions
- Toast the chiles in a dry pan until fragrant.
- Soak the chiles in hot water for 15 minutes.
- Blend the chiles with garlic, onion, cumin, oregano, and a bit of broth until smooth.
- In a pot, sear the beef on all sides.
- Add the blended sauce and remaining broth to the pot.
- Cover and simmer for 3 hours until meat is tender.
- Shred the meat and let it soak in the broth.
- Warm tortillas and fill with meat.
- Garnish with onion and cilantro.
Notes
- Serve with lime wedges.
- Use leftover broth as a dipping sauce.
